What is the average salary in Pittston, PA?

The average salary in Pittston, PA is $49,855 per year.

In Pittston, PA, job opportunities span a wide range of sectors, each offering different salary brackets. The average yearly salary in Pittston stands at $49,855. This figure provides a solid baseline for what many job seekers might expect. This range includes various industries from administrative roles to skilled trades.


When looking for jobs, it helps to know the salary distribution. Here’s a breakdown of the distribution of salaries in Pittston, PA:

  • 23.23% earn around $26,000
  • 32.00% earn around $36,136
  • 16.66% earn around $46,273
  • 8.01% earn around $56,409
  • 4.98% earn around $66,545
  • 2.53% earn around $76,682
  • 3.33% earn around $86,818
  • 1.43% earn around $96,955
  • 0.97% earn around $107,091
  • 0.42% earn around $117,227
  • 1.43% earn around $137,500
This data shows that while many jobs offer salaries within the lower to mid-range, there are also opportunities for higher earnings in specific roles.

How does the cost of living in Pittston, PA compare to the national average?

Pittston, PA, has a cost of living index that is slightly below the nationwide average. Housing, utilities, transportation, and miscellaneous expenses show lower costs, while groceries and healthcare are only marginally below the average. Specifically, the overall cost of living index in Pittston stands at 90, representing a 10% decrease from the national average of 100. Breaking it down, Pittston's housing index at 85 is 15% lower than the national average. Utilities at 90 also hint at modest savings, while groceries at 95 remain close to average levels. Transportation at 88 and miscellaneous costs at 87 both offer slight reductions, making Pittston an attractive option for those seeking lower living expenses.
